Transaction e74743412dbaa735a17ee9a1d1a1ee20b8f0d6e8f6a05b51519db636155e3594
1 Input
1 Output
-
e74743412dbaa735a17ee9a1d1a1ee20b8f0d6e8f6a05b51519db636155e3594:0
- value
- 598990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6c94572dd885834958671818fe1ef6552e4f834 OP_EQUAL
- address
- 3MGheAnFEGJF8DSxg2pAuaD1hRHSi984Pe